    OK, I have grepped my symptoms off of the net and searched through the
    mailing list for the solution to the problem, and I have tried a bunch of
    the suggestions to no avail...

    Here's what I have done:

    I haved attempted to apply the patch in
    http://asg.web.cmu.edu/archive/message.php?mailbox=archive.cyrus-sasl&msg=31
    44, but the patch program errors out.

    Running gcc version 3.2.1.
    Using the cyrus-sasl-2.1.21 code.
    export LDFLAGS=-R/usr/local/ssl
    export LIBS=-lsocket -lnsl

    ./configure --prefix=/usr --sysconfdir=/etc --infodir=/usr/share/info
    --mandir=/usr/share/man --with-openssl=/usr/local/ssl
    --with-lib-subdir=/usr/lib --enable-login
            -- I have also tried --with-openssl-dir=/usr/local/ssl, no
    difference.
            -- Please see the attached configure output.txt file for the full
    list of messages.
            -- The main error that I am concerned with is the "configure:
    WARNING: OpenSSL not found -- OTP will be disabled" and "configure: WARNING:
    OpenSSL not found -- SRP will be disabled" errors... Are they even
    important???

    Make produces the following errors (please see the attached make output.txt
    file for the full list of messages):
    ...
    digestmd5.c: In function `init_des':
    digestmd5.c:1042: sizeof applied to an incomplete type
    digestmd5.c:1047: `des_cblock' undeclared (first use in this function)
    digestmd5.c:1047: parse error before ')' token
    digestmd5.c:1049: dereferencing pointer to incomplete type
    digestmd5.c:1054: increment of pointer to unknown structure
    digestmd5.c:1054: arithmetic on pointer to an incomplete type
    digestmd5.c:1056: parse error before ')' token
    digestmd5.c:1058: dereferencing pointer to incomplete type
    make[2]: *** [digestmd5.lo] Error 1
    make[2]: Leaving directory `/cust/admin/source/cyrus-sasl-2.1.21/plugins'
    make[1]: *** [all-recursive] Error 1
    make[1]: Leaving directory `/cust/admin/source/cyrus-sasl-2.1.21'
    make: *** [all] Error 2

    Is there a simple fix that will allow this program to compile on
